At first glance, tying shoe laces seems simple. But in reality, a poorly knotted lacing can start a cascade of issues: laces slipping through the eyelets, creating loose fits that lead to blisters or foot slippage, and sudden breaks during a race or tough hike. Well-engineered knots—especially ergonomic ones—hold firm under pressure, ensuring your feet stay secure without constant readjusting. This reliability lowers injury risk, especially when walking on uneven surfaces or engaging in high-impact activities. The ergonomic shoelace knot isn’t just about strength; it’s about comfort and efficient tension. When your laces are knotted with proper ergonomics, they distribute pressure evenly, allowing natural foot movement without strain. For runners and athletes, this balance prevents micro-traumas that build up over time. For older adults or anyone with joint sensitivity, a secure yet flexible knot supports stability without forcing awkward foot positioning.

Learning ergonomic shoelace knotting starts with a simple, proven method. Here’s how to master the most dependable, safety-focused knot: - Start by crossing both shoelaces into an ‘X’ to achieve symmetry. - Crisscross the top lace under the bottom lace, then pull tightly through the center. - Create two loops—one around each lace strand, mimicking bunny ears. - Cross the loops over each other and pass one through the loop path. - Pull firmly to tighten, ensuring even tension along both sides.
